State of Utah - Jobs Culinary Food Service Supervisor in GUNNISON, Utah

Program Specialist I (Culinary) The Utah Department of Corrections is looking for experienced professional supervisors in the culinary arts and food service industry. If you are a highly motivated career minded supervisor and enjoy collaborating to improve the lives of others,please consider joining our team as a Culinary Food Service Supervisor (Program Specialist I) in the Division of Prison Operations at the Central Utah Correctional Facility in Gunnison.  An important role of the Culinary Food Service Supervisor is helping offenders achieve goals to improve their lives by teaching them the culinary and workplace skills necessary to help them lead productive and successful lives. This job is NOT public safety certified and does not require peace officer status or certification. Principal Duties

  • With assistance from correctional officers who handle all security duties,the Culinary Food Service Supervisor teaches,trains,mentors,and supervises medium security/general population criminal offenders at a large prison professional kitchen and food service operation.
  • The Culinary Food Service Supervisor can perform,teach,train and monitor all kitchen operations and production activities. This includes the responsibility to ensure operations follow food safety regulations,laws,requirements and practices. Adherence to all established correctional food service standards is required.
  • Strict adherence to safety and security guidelines,policies and practices while working in and around a correctional institution environment is required.
  • Driving a box truck to deliver food trays to various prison sites. 
  • Other duties as assigned.

The Ideal Candidate

The ideal candidate for this position has the following:

  • At least two years of previous experience managing/supervising subordinate personnel.
  • Culinary or food service related education,certification or training.
  • Working knowledge of computer/office equipment and software including menu software word processing and spreadsheets.
  • Experience adhering to OSHA workplace safety standards,food safety standards and health regulations,standards,and laws.
  • Knowledge about menu development,dietary requirements,food safety and health agency requirements.
  • Exc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• Leadership experience and ability.
